Key Responsibilities

Conduct field, laboratory, and desktop studies of critical commodity resource data, emphasizing geologic mapping, geochemistry, and mine waste characterization.
Compile geologic data, historic mine records, and conduct mine site visits and sampling campaigns.
Utilize ArcGIS geodatabase construction and familiarity with the USGS GeMS schema.
Engage in extensive fieldwork at active and inactive mine sites, including quadrangle geologic mapping in remote and challenging terrain.
Provide institutional and public service through workshops, presentations, and outreach activities.
Offer mineralogy and geochemistry expertise to other MBMG programs.
